The "normal" (i.e., pre BC, non-spiky) spider bodies seem to scale somewhat normally. However, the "spiky" spiders like Zarakh and the ones in Drak'Theron Keep all seem not to scale terribly much and wind up appearing tiny, even at 80. So if you have an open slot, you could always go to Outland and pick one up and see if the size suits you.

Another thing to think about isn't just size, but pet placement. I mean even if the birds or wasps are small, they're still hovering in mid-air, and that tends to get in the way anyway.

Something low-slung would probably be more fitting if you're looking for a small pet. Something like scorpids or crabs, which are pretty flat.
